Minimalism in Early Childhood Environments

Bright and airy preschool classroom with windows in the background and open shelving with classroom materials displayed. One table with two child sized chairs is in the foreground.

Well-organized early childhood environments help children (and teachers!) feel grounded, peaceful, and attentive. These resources can help teachers organize and declutter classrooms to display only essential learning materials.
